Rechner App Mit Fortlaufender Zählen

Fortlaufender Zähl-Rechner

Berechnen Sie kontinuierliche Zählvorgänge mit präzisen Einstellungen für Ihre spezifischen Anforderungen.

Gesamtzahl der Schritte
0
Gesamtdauer
0
Endwert (berechnet)
0
Durchschnittliche Rate
0

Umfassender Leitfaden: Rechner-Apps mit fortlaufender Zählung

Fortlaufende Zähl-Rechner sind leistungsstarke Werkzeuge, die in verschiedenen Branchen eingesetzt werden – von der Fertigung bis zur Datenanalyse. Dieser Leitfaden erklärt die technischen Grundlagen, praktischen Anwendungen und fortgeschrittenen Funktionen dieser spezialisierten Rechner.

1. Technische Grundlagen fortlaufender Zählvorgänge

Fortlaufende Zählprozesse basieren auf mathematischen Algorithmen, die schrittweise Werte erhöhen oder verringern. Die Kernkomponenten umfassen:

  • Startwert: Der initiale Wert, von dem aus gezählt wird
  • Endwert: Der Zielwert, der erreicht werden soll
  • Schrittweite: Die Inkrement- oder Dekrementgröße pro Zyklus
  • Zeitparameter: Die Dauer zwischen den Schritten
  • Präzision: Die Anzahl der Dezimalstellen für die Berechnung

Die mathematische Grundformel für die Gesamtzahl der Schritte lautet:

Gesamtzahl der Schritte = (Endwert – Startwert) / Schrittweite

2. Praktische Anwendungsfälle

Fortlaufende Zähl-Rechner finden in zahlreichen Szenarien Anwendung:

  1. Produktionsplanung: Berechnung von Fertigungszyklen in der Industrie 4.0
  2. Finanzmodellierung: Simulation von Zinseszinsberechnungen oder Amortisationsplänen
  3. Wissenschaftliche Forschung: Datenpunktgenerierung für Experimente
  4. Logistikoptimierung: Routenplanung mit schrittweiser Distanzberechnung
  5. Softwareentwicklung: Generierung von Testdaten für QA-Prozesse

3. Vergleich von Zählmethoden

Methode Genauigkeit Rechenaufwand Typische Anwendung
Ganzzahl-Zählung Niedrig (keine Dezimalstellen) Gering Einfache Inventurzählung
Gleitkomma-Zählung Hoch (bis zu 4 Dezimalstellen) Mittel Wissenschaftliche Berechnungen
Zeitgestützte Zählung Sehr hoch (mit Zeitfaktor) Hoch Echtzeit-Prozessüberwachung
Adaptive Zählung Dynamisch anpassbar Sehr hoch KI-gestützte Simulationen

4. Leistungsoptimierung für große Datensätze

Bei der Verarbeitung großer Zahlenbereiche (z.B. 1.000.000+ Schritte) sind folgende Optimierungen entscheidend:

  • Algorithmuswahl: Verwendung von BigInt für Zahlen über 253
  • Speichermanagement: Stream-Verarbeitung statt vollständiger Array-Speicherung
  • Parallelisierung: Web Workers für CPU-intensive Berechnungen
  • Caching: Zwischenspeicherung häufiger Berechnungsergebnisse
  • Approximation: Statistische Näherungsverfahren für Echtzeit-Anwendungen

Laut einer Studie der National Institute of Standards and Technology (NIST) können optimierte Zählalgorithmen die Verarbeitungszeit um bis zu 40% reduzieren, während die Genauigkeit um weniger als 0,1% abweicht.

5. Integration mit anderen Systemen

Moderne Zähl-Rechner bieten Schnittstellen für:

Schnittstelle Protokoll Typische Nutzung
REST API HTTP/HTTPS Cloud-basierte Datenverarbeitung
WebSockets WSS Echtzeit-Datenstreaming
MQTT TCP/IP IoT-Gerätekommunikation
Webhooks HTTP Ereignisgesteuerte Benachrichtigungen

Die International Organization for Standardization (ISO) hat spezifische Richtlinien für die Datenintegration von Zählsystemen in ISO/IEC 19763 veröffentlicht, die besonders für kritische Anwendungen in der Medizin und Luftfahrt relevant sind.

6. Zukunftstrends in der Zähltechnologie

Emerging Technologies, die fortlaufende Zählprozesse revolutionieren:

  1. Quantencomputing: Ermöglicht die simultane Verarbeitung multipler Zählpfade
  2. Edge Computing: Dezentrale Verarbeitung reduziert Latenzzeiten
  3. Blockchain: Unveränderliche Protokollierung von Zählvorgängen
  4. Neuromorphe Chips: Energieeffiziente Hardware für kontinuierliche Berechnungen
  5. Generative KI: Automatische Optimierung von Zählparametern

Eine Studie der MIT Computer Science and Artificial Intelligence Laboratory zeigt, dass quantengestützte Zählalgorithmen bestimmte Berechnungen bis zu 100-mal schneller durchführen können als klassische Systeme.

7. Implementierungsbeispiele

Praktische Code-Snippets für verschiedene Programmiersprachen:

JavaScript (Browser):

Verwendung des Web Workers API für Hintergrundberechnungen:

// Worker.js
self.onmessage = function(e) {
    const { start, end, step } = e.data;
    let result = [];
    for (let i = start; i <= end; i += step) {
        result.push(i);
        if (i % 1000 === 0) {
            self.postMessage({ progress: (i-start)/(end-start)*100 });
        }
    }
    self.postMessage({ result });
};

Python (Datenanalyse):

Effiziente Zählung mit NumPy für große Datensätze:

import numpy as np

def efficient_counter(start, end, step):
    return np.arange(start, end + step/2, step)

# Beispielaufruf
result = efficient_counter(0, 1000000, 0.1)

8. Sicherheitsaspekte

Bei der Implementierung fortlaufender Zählsysteme sind folgende Sicherheitsmaßnahmen essentiell:

  • Input-Validation: Schutz vor Integer-Overflow-Angriffen
  • Rate Limiting: Verhinderung von Denial-of-Service durch zu viele Anfragen
  • Datenverschlüsselung: AES-256 für sensible Zähldaten
  • Audit Logging: Unveränderliche Protokollierung aller Zählvorgänge
  • Zugangskontrolle: Rollenbasierte Berechtigungen für Systemzugriff

Das NIST Computer Security Resource Center empfiehlt spezifische Richtlinien für die Absicherung numerischer Berechnungssysteme in SP 800-38A.

9. Benchmarking und Performance-Metriken

Wichtige KPIs für die Bewertung von Zählsystemen:

Metrik Optimaler Wert Messmethode
Berechnungszeit pro 1M Schritte < 50ms high_resolution_clock
Speicherverbrauch pro Schritt < 16 Byte Profiling-Tools
Genauigkeitsabweichung < 0.001% Vergleich mit Referenzimplementation
Skalierbarkeit Linear (O(n)) Lasttests

10. Fallstudien aus der Praxis

Fallstudie 1: Automobilproduktion

Ein deutscher Automobilhersteller implementierte ein fortlaufendes Zählsystem für die Qualitätskontrolle mit folgenden Ergebnissen:

  • Reduzierung der Ausschussrate um 18%
  • Senkung der Kontrollkosten um 23%
  • Echtzeit-Überwachung von 1.200 Produktionsparametern

Fallstudie 2: Finanzdienstleister

Eine Schweizer Bank nutzt fortlaufende Zählalgorithmen für:

  • Zinsberechnungen mit Millisekunden-Genauigkeit
  • Risikoanalyse von Portfolios mit 50.000+ Positionen
  • Compliance-Reporting in Echtzeit

Diese Fallstudien zeigen, wie fortgeschrittene Zähltechnologien messbare Geschäftsvorteile schaffen können.

11. Häufige Fehler und Lösungen

Typische Probleme bei der Implementierung und ihre Behebungen:

  1. Problem: Rundungsfehler bei Gleitkommaoperationen
    Lösung: Verwendung von Dezimalbibliotheken (z.B. Java's BigDecimal)
  2. Problem: Performance-Einbruch bei großen Bereichen
    Lösung: Chunked Processing mit asynchronen Workern
  3. Problem: Inkonsistente Ergebnisse bei verteilten Systemen
    Lösung: Implementierung von Konsensalgorithmen (z.B. Paxos)
  4. Problem: Speicherüberlauf bei langlaufenden Prozessen
    Lösung: Stream-basierte Verarbeitung statt Array-Speicherung

12. Empfohlene Tools und Bibliotheken

Ausgewählte Ressourcen für die Implementierung:

  • JavaScript: math.js, decimal.js
  • Python: NumPy, Pandas, Dask
  • Java: Apache Commons Math, JScience
  • C++: Boost.Multiprecision, GMP
  • Datenbanken: PostgreSQL (mit numerischen Erweiterungen)

Für wissenschaftliche Anwendungen empfiehlt die National Science Foundation die Verwendung zertifizierter numerischer Bibliotheken, die nach IEEE 754 Standard implementiert sind.

13. Rechtliche Rahmenbedingungen

Bei der Nutzung fortlaufender Zählsysteme sind folgende regulatorische Aspekte zu beachten:

  • Datenschutz: DSGVO/GDPR bei personenzählenden Systemen
  • Finanzregulierung: MiFID II für Handelszählsysteme
  • Medizinprodukte: FDA 21 CFR Part 11 für klinische Zählungen
  • Industrienormen: ISO 9001 für Qualitätsmanagement

Das EUR-Lex Portal bietet Zugang zu allen relevanten EU-Verordnungen für digitale Zählsysteme.

14. Schulungsressourcen

Empfohlene Lernmaterialien für Vertiefung:

  1. Online-Kurs: "Advanced Counting Algorithms" (Stanford University)
  2. Buch: "Numerical Recipes: The Art of Scientific Computing"
  3. Zertifizierung: "Certified Counting Systems Professional" (IEEE)
  4. Konferenz: Annual Symposium on Counting Technologies (ACM)

15. Zukunftsausblick

Die Entwicklung fortlaufender Zählsysteme wird in den nächsten 5 Jahren durch folgende Trends geprägt sein:

  • KI-Integration: Selbstoptimierende Zählalgorithmen
  • Quantenresistente Kryptographie: Sichere Zählprotokolle
  • Biometrische Zählung: Kombination mit Wearable-Sensoren
  • Dezentrale Systeme: Blockchain-basierte Zählnetzwerke
  • Echtzeit-Visualisierung: AR/VR-gestützte Datenpräsentation

Forschungsinstitute wie das CERN arbeiten bereits an Zählsystemen der nächsten Generation, die Teilchenphysik-Experimente mit bisher unerreichter Präzision ermöglichen sollen.

Leave a Reply

Your email address will not be published. Required fields are marked *